Do you find them to be much less sweet after they've seen some cold nights?

My 'Stupice' went from tasty to "oatmeal" after just two mights in the low 40s, but my 'Sungold' cherry tomatoes stayed sweet. That was a few years ago, my first home-grown tomatoes.
